Senior Mechanical Engineer Job Description

Mechanical Engineers Perform engineering duties in planning and designing tools, engines, machines, and other mechanically functioning equipment. Oversee installation, operation, maintenance, and repair of such equipment as centralized heat, gas, water, and steam systems.

Senior Mechanical Engineer Salary Statistics as of 2015

Average annual salary for a Senior Mechanical Engineer is $89887 based on statistics in the U.S. as of 2015. The highest salary recorded was $122562. The lowest salary reported was $69135. These figures will vary on a state to state basis as these are averages across all 50 states.

Median hourly wage for a Senior Mechanical Engineer is $31.71 based on statistics in the U.S. as of 2015. The highest hourly rate recorded was $48.48. The lowest hourly rate recorded was $14.94. These figures will vary on a state to state basis as these are averages across all 50 states.

Bonuses for a Senior Mechanical Engineer are based on the years of experience using statistics from the U.S. as of 2015. The average bonus recorded was $4873 from people with 15+ years of experience. The average bonus recorded was $3633 from people with under 1 year of experience.

These are the highest paying states for a Senior Mechanical Engineer. These numbers are based off the median annual salary as of 2015.
California – $71,306 – $124,103
Illinois – $61,262 – $109,877
Massachusetts – $68,352 – $113,869
Michigan – $67,324 – $105,793
New York – $64,097 – $115,495
Ohio – $67,648 – $109,269
Texas – $70,274 – $125,210
